Hi, we're Shake πŸ‘‹ We’re helping bring businesses closer to their consumers, by building solutions for the most customer obsessed companies in the world. As a tech startup we’re developing innovative technology that unlocks the power of the vast quantities of data available online.

We're an established business with thousands of paying customers and a team of 20+ and are searching for a full-time remote Big Data Engineer to help us build out our services. You’ll be an important part of our early-stage team and work on several projects, internal frameworks, and microservices. We are looking for someone who is excited about building out game-changing technologies that are used by software engineers, data scientists, quants, and data analysts all around the world.

Being bootstrapped (not venture-backed) and fully remote, we don't strive for growth at all costs and are building a company that we can be proud of, and enjoy working for. 

Job requirements

Our ideal candidate has:

  • strong knowledge of Python (5+ years)
  • data engineering experience
  • basic knowledge of machine learning
  • experience with AWS stack
  • experience with Redis and queues (Celery/Dramatiq)
  • good knowledge of RDBMS databases (MySQL)
  • experience with modern APIs based on REST (FastAPI)
  • fluent English and excellent communication skills

Nice to have: 

  • experience creating products for developers, data engineers and/or data consumers
  • experience with high volume scraping and building scrapers
  • experience working with Big Data
  • experience with ElasticSearch
  • passion for writing clean code and tests
  • hands-on approach and is proactive
  • keen eye for detail, striving for perfection

Our tech stack:

  • Python, FastAPI
  • Dramatiq/Celery
  • RabbitMQ
  • MySQL
  • Github, CI/CD
  • Docker, Kubernetes
  • AWS

On a typical day, you will:

  • uphold our high engineering standards and bring consistency to our product development
  • create and develop new functionalities as well as maintain existing ones
  • implement scrapers based on ongoing requirements
  • write clean and scalable code
  • write code-reviews
  • learn best practices from other team members

 

BenefitsOur team is fully remote and we communicate primarily through Slack, Linear, Notion, and a few weekly meetings via Google Meet - we believe the best work happens when given lots of uninterrupted time that's free of distractions.

πŸ’° Salary range:  $54,000 - $62,000 (USD, gross)

🌎 Work from anywhere

πŸ–οΈ 26 days of paid time off

🏒 Co-work expenses covered (up to $300/m)

πŸ“— $500/year learning budget

πŸ–₯️ $250 desktop budget

πŸ‰ $15 Uber Eats or Vitamin booster budge

πŸ’ƒ $30 Fun Budget

πŸ—ΊοΈ Retreats in cool locations (the last one was in Thailand!)
